Lệnh Dừng Lỗ: A Beginner's Guide to Stop-Loss Orders in Cryptocurrency Trading
Cryptocurrency trading can be both exciting and challenging, especially for beginners. One of the most important tools to manage risk and protect your investments is the Lệnh Dừng Lỗ (Stop-Loss Order). This article will explain what a stop-loss order is, how it works, and why it’s essential for every trader, whether you're just starting or looking to refine your strategy.
What is a Stop-Loss Order?
A Stop-Loss Order (Lệnh Dừng Lỗ) is a predefined order placed with a cryptocurrency exchange to automatically sell a specific asset when its price reaches a certain level. The primary purpose of this order is to limit potential losses by exiting a trade before the price drops further.
For example, if you buy Bitcoin at $30,000 and set a stop-loss order at $28,000, your Bitcoin will be automatically sold if the price drops to $28,000. This helps you avoid larger losses if the market continues to decline.
Why Use a Stop-Loss Order?
Using a stop-loss order is crucial for managing risk in the volatile world of cryptocurrency trading. Here are some key reasons why every trader should consider using this tool:
- Risk Management: Stop-loss orders help you limit potential losses by exiting a trade at a predetermined price.
- Emotion Control: Trading can be emotional, especially during market downturns. A stop-loss order ensures you stick to your plan without letting fear or greed influence your decisions.
- Time Efficiency: You don’t need to monitor the market 24/7. The stop-loss order automatically executes when the price hits your specified level.

Types of Stop-Loss Orders
There are different types of stop-loss orders to suit various trading strategies:
- Fixed Stop-Loss: A basic stop-loss order set at a specific price.
- Trailing Stop-Loss: A dynamic stop-loss order that adjusts as the price moves in your favor, locking in profits while still protecting against losses.
- Percentage-Based Stop-Loss: A stop-loss order based on a percentage decline from the purchase price.
Tips for Using Stop-Loss Orders Effectively
To make the most of stop-loss orders, keep these tips in mind:
- Avoid Setting It Too Close: Placing a stop-loss order too close to the current price may result in premature selling due to normal market fluctuations.
- Combine with Other Tools: Use stop-loss orders alongside other risk management tools like Take-Profit Orders and Position Sizing.
- Stay Informed: Keep up with market trends and news to make informed decisions about where to set your stop-loss levels.
